North Carolina High School Basketball - Chatham HomeSchool thwarted by St. David's
January 30, 2024: Raleigh, NC 27609
The Chatham HomeSchool Thunder basketball team (Pittsboro, NC), was toppled 51-38 in Tuesday's non-league battle with the host St. David's Warriors (Raleigh, NC)
The Warriors now possess a 15-5 record. They put it on the line next when they host Wake Christian Academy for a NCISAA Capital City battle on Thursday, February 1. St. David's will confront a Bulldogs team coming off a 34-30 league loss to Cary Christian (Cary, NC). The Bulldogs record now stands at 7-15.
The Thunder (12-6) will now prepare for their battle against New Life Camp (Raleigh, NC). The Storm come into the North Carolina Home Education - East battle with a 11-4 record. In their last battle, New Life Camp was toppled by Oak Forest (Wake Forest, NC), 79-46, in a league battle.
